Understanding Crisper Drawer Functionality

The crisper drawers, also sometimes referred to as humidity-controlled drawers, are specifically designed to maintain optimal humidity levels for different types of produce. This controlled environment slows down spoilage, keeping your leafy greens crisp and your fruits juicy. But how do they achieve this? And why are there often two, sometimes even three, different drawers?

Humidity Control: The Key to Freshness

The secret lies in the adjustable vents or sliders found on most crisper drawers. These vents control the airflow in and out of the drawer, affecting the humidity level inside. A closed vent increases humidity, while an open vent decreases it.

  • High Humidity Drawers: These drawers, designed for leafy greens and vegetables that tend to wilt quickly, aim to trap moisture and prevent dehydration. Think lettuce, spinach, herbs, and broccoli. By minimizing airflow, they create a humid environment that keeps these items crisp and fresh.

  • Low Humidity Drawers: Conversely, these drawers are intended for fruits and vegetables that produce ethylene gas, a natural ripening agent. Examples include apples, pears, avocados, and melons. Opening the vents allows ethylene gas to escape, slowing down the ripening process and preventing premature spoilage.

Identifying Your Fridge’s Crisper Drawers

While most refrigerators follow the general principle of high and low humidity drawers, the labeling and functionality can vary slightly between models and brands. Consult your refrigerator’s user manual for specific instructions and recommendations regarding your crisper drawers. Some models might have labeled drawers (e.g., “Fruits” and “Vegetables”), while others might simply have adjustable humidity controls without specific labels.

If your drawers are unlabeled, a simple rule of thumb is to designate one for leafy greens and the other for fruits. Experiment with the humidity settings to find what works best for your specific produce and your fridge’s internal environment.

The Science Behind Produce Storage

To truly understand how to optimize your crisper drawers, it’s helpful to delve into the science behind why certain fruits and vegetables require different storage conditions. It all boils down to respiration rates and ethylene production.

Respiration Rates and Moisture Loss

Fruits and vegetables are living organisms, even after they’ve been harvested. They continue to respire, which means they take in oxygen and release carbon dioxide and water vapor. The rate of respiration varies depending on the type of produce.

  • High Respiration Rate: Leafy greens and certain vegetables like broccoli have a high respiration rate, meaning they lose moisture quickly. Storing them in a high-humidity environment helps to counteract this moisture loss and prevent wilting.

  • Low Respiration Rate: Fruits like apples and pears have a lower respiration rate and don’t lose moisture as quickly. Therefore, they don’t require a high-humidity environment.

Ethylene Production and Ripening

Ethylene is a plant hormone that acts as a ripening agent. Some fruits, known as ethylene producers, release significant amounts of this gas, which can accelerate the ripening process of nearby fruits and vegetables.

  • Ethylene Producers: Apples, bananas, avocados, melons, and tomatoes are all examples of ethylene producers. Storing them in a low-humidity drawer with proper ventilation helps to prevent ethylene buildup and slow down ripening.

  • Ethylene-Sensitive Produce: Certain vegetables, such as leafy greens, broccoli, and carrots, are sensitive to ethylene gas. Exposure to ethylene can cause them to ripen too quickly, develop bitter flavors, or spoil prematurely. Therefore, it’s crucial to keep them separate from ethylene producers.

Optimizing Your Crisper Drawer Usage

Now that you understand the principles behind crisper drawer functionality and produce storage, let’s explore some practical tips for maximizing freshness and minimizing food waste.

Sorting and Separating Produce

One of the most crucial steps is to properly sort and separate your produce before storing it in the crisper drawers. Keep ethylene producers separate from ethylene-sensitive produce. This simple practice can significantly extend the shelf life of your fruits and vegetables.

Adjusting Humidity Settings

Experiment with the humidity settings on your crisper drawers to find the optimal level for the specific produce you’re storing. If you notice that your leafy greens are still wilting quickly in the high-humidity drawer, try slightly increasing the humidity level. Conversely, if your fruits are ripening too quickly in the low-humidity drawer, try opening the vents further.

Proper Cleaning and Maintenance

Regularly clean your crisper drawers to remove any accumulated moisture, debris, or spoiled produce. This will help to prevent the growth of mold and bacteria, which can contaminate your food.

Avoid Overcrowding

Don’t overcrowd your crisper drawers. Proper airflow is essential for maintaining optimal humidity levels and preventing spoilage. If the drawers are too full, air circulation will be restricted, leading to uneven cooling and increased moisture buildup.

Consider Produce Bags and Wraps

Using specialized produce bags or wraps can further enhance the effectiveness of your crisper drawers. These bags are designed to regulate humidity levels and absorb excess moisture, helping to keep your fruits and vegetables fresher for longer.

Addressing Common Crisper Drawer Misconceptions

There are several common misconceptions surrounding crisper drawers that can lead to suboptimal storage practices. Let’s debunk a few of these myths:

  • Myth: All vegetables belong in the high-humidity drawer. While leafy greens and vegetables that tend to wilt benefit from high humidity, some vegetables, like potatoes and onions, are best stored outside the refrigerator in a cool, dry place.

  • Myth: All fruits belong in the low-humidity drawer. While most fruits benefit from low humidity to slow down ripening, some delicate berries are best stored in a slightly higher humidity environment to prevent them from drying out.

  • Myth: The crisper drawers are the only place to store produce. Some fruits and vegetables, such as tomatoes and bananas, are best stored at room temperature until they are ripe.

Troubleshooting Crisper Drawer Issues

Sometimes, despite your best efforts, you might encounter issues with your crisper drawers. Here are some common problems and potential solutions:

  • Drawers are always wet: This could indicate a problem with the refrigerator’s humidity control system. Check the drain line to ensure it’s not clogged. You may need to contact a qualified appliance repair technician.

  • Produce is still spoiling quickly: Double-check your humidity settings and ensure that you’re properly sorting and separating your produce. Also, consider the age and quality of the produce when you purchased it.

  • Drawers are difficult to slide: This could be due to overcrowding or misalignment. Remove some items from the drawers and ensure that they are properly aligned on their tracks.

How do I identify which crisper drawer is for high or low humidity?

Most refrigerators have labels on or near the crisper drawers indicating which is designed for high humidity and which is for low humidity. Look for markings like “Fruits” and “Vegetables” or simply “High Humidity” and “Low Humidity.” If your refrigerator doesn’t have labels, check the vents or sliders on the drawers.

A drawer with vents that can be closed or largely closed is typically the high-humidity drawer, as closing the vents traps moisture. Conversely, a drawer with vents that are kept open or have larger openings is the low-humidity drawer, allowing moisture to escape. If you are still unsure, consult your refrigerator’s user manual for specific instructions.

What if my refrigerator only has one crisper drawer?

If your refrigerator only has one crisper drawer, you can still optimize storage for both fruits and vegetables, though it requires a little more effort. The key is to manage moisture levels using storage techniques. For vegetables needing high humidity, use airtight containers or wrap them in damp paper towels before storing.

For fruits that prefer low humidity, store them loosely in the drawer and avoid washing them until right before you plan to eat them. You can also add a layer of paper towels to the bottom of the drawer to absorb excess moisture. Regularly check the drawer for condensation and wipe it clean to prevent mold growth.
